Você está na página 1de 5

Memrias

So blocos que armazenam informaes codificadas digitalmente.


Dividem-se basicamente em dois grupos:
De escrita e leitura;
Apenas de leitura;
Tm grande aplicao em sistemas digitais, principalmente na informtica;
Dispositivos que armazenam informaes codificadas digitalmente
Nmeros;
Letras;
Caracteres quaisquer;
Comandos de operaes;
Endereos;
So utilizadas principalmente computadores e perifricos;

Classificao
As memrias podem ser classificadas em diversos itens diferentes;
Acesso;
Volatilidade;
Troca de dados;
Tipo de armazenamento;
Acesso:
Localidades de memria: Cada localidade da memria acessada por um conjunto de
bits chamados de endereo;
Tempo de acesso: o tempo necessrio desde a entrada de um endereo at o momento
em que a informao aparea na sada.
Para memrias de escrita/leitura tambm o tempo necessrio para a informao ser
gravada;
Formas de acesso:
Sequencial: o endereo de uma dada localidade acessado, passando por
localidades intermedirias at chegar a localidade desejada;
Exemplo: fitas magnticas. Para acessar uma informao armazenada em uma
certa localidade necessrio enrolar a fita at o ponto desta localidade;
*Caracterstica importante: o tempo de acesso depende do lugar onde a
informao est armazenada;
Aleatrio: o acesso a um dado endereo de memria direto, sem necessidade de
passar pelas localidades intermedirias;
As principais memrias com este tipo de acesso so as RAM(Random-Acess
Memory);
Largamente utilizadas em sistemas digitais programaveis;
Vantagem: tempo de acesso pequeno e igual para qualquer uma das localidades
de memria;
Volatilidade:
Volteis: so aquelas que, ao ser cortada a alimentao, perdem as informaes
armazenadas;
Geralmente possuem com elemento de memria o flip-flop;
Exemplo: memria RAM;
No volteis: So aquelas que mesmo sem a alimentao, continuam com as

informaes armazenadas.
Exemplo so as memrias magnticas e as eletrnicas: ROM,PROM e EPROM;
Troca de Dados
Escrita/leitura: so aquelas que permitem acesso a uma localidade qualquer para
armazenar ou ler a informao desejada;
Exemplo: memrias RAM;
Apenas leitura: so aquelas em que a informao fixa, cuja a nica operao
permitida a de leitura.
Conhecidas como ROM (Read-Only Memory);
Tipos de Armazenamento
Esttico: o dado inserido numa certo localidade permanece gravado ao longo do tempo;
Dinmico: a informao precisa ser reinserida constantemente a cada intervalo de
tempo;
Estrutura Geral e Organizao de uma Memria
As informaes so armazenadas em lugares denominados localidades;
Cada localidade associada a um
endereo;
O acesso a informao ocorre via o
barramento de endereo e o barramento de
dados;
Existe tambm o barramento de controle;
Esquema tpico de uma memria:
O barramento de dados bidirecional;
Quantidades de dadas armazenados:
Capacidade da memria Nxm;
N: nmero de localidades da memria;
m: nmero de bits da informao armazenada numa localidade;
*Exemplo: 128x8, 1Kx8, 2Mx16;
O nmero de localidades esta relacionado as variveis de endereamento (E):
N = 2E;
Palavra de endereo: definida como sendo o conjunto de nveis lgicos ou bits
necessrios para o endereamento de uma determinada localidade da memria;
Mapeamento de memria: uma estrutura contendo endereos e os dados armazenados;
A tabela abaixo apresenta um mapeamento de memria genrica de 256 localidades:
Endereo das
Endereo das
Localidade
Contedo
Localidades em
Localidades em
Binrio
Hexadecimal
A7A6A5A4A3A2A1A0
0 0 0 0 0 0 0 0

00

L0

I0

0 0 0 0 0 0 0 1

01

L1

I1

...

...

...

...

1 0 1 0 0 1 1 1

A7

L167

I167

1 0 1 0 1 0 0 0

A8

L168

I168

...

...

...

...

1 1 1 1 1 1 1 0

FE

L254

I254

1 1 1 1 1 1 1 1

FF

L255

I255

Esquema em bloco de uma memria de 8 bits por


localidade com 256 localidades (256x8):

Memrias ROM
Principal caracterstica: permitir somente leitura
dos dados, gravados previamente durante a
fabricao;
uma memria de apenas leitura ROM (ReadOnly Memory);
Permitem acesso aleatrio;
So no volteis;
Interessante: podem ser consideradas como circuitos combinacionais, pois apresentam as
sadas de dados em funo das combinaes entre as variveis de entrada;
Utilizaes em destaque: programas de computadores e outros sistemas digitais;
A figura abaixo apresenta o bloco representativo de uma memria ROM:
Terminal de controle CS (Chip
select), em nvel 0, as sadas
sero habilitadas. Em 1, sero
desabilitadas;
Barramentos de endereo e de
dados;
Arquitetura Interna:
A figura apresenta em blocos,
arquitetura bsica de uma ROM
genria, com terminais e
barramentos de entrada e sada;
O decodificador de endereos:
um gerador de produtos
cannicos, responsvel por ativar (fornecer nvel 1) uma sada por vez;
A matriz de dados: uma arranjo de linhas e colunas que, atravs de um elo de ligao,
possibilita a gravao dos dados pelo fabricante e consequentemente leitura pelo usurio.
Os elos so formados de elementos semicondutores (diodos ou transistores);
As chaves de sada, possibilita a conexo das sadas (nvel 0), ou as deixa em alta
impedncia;

Exemplo de uma ROM 4x8, com o contedo de dados presentes na tabela abaixo:
*Identificar na figura o decodificador de endereos, a matriz de dados e o conjunto de
chaves de sadas;

*Funcionamento;
Clulas de memria;
Chave (buffer) de sada, fechada em nvel 0;
Enderear o caso 00, e aplicar nvel 0 a entrada CS;

Endereo

Dados

A1

A0

D7

D6

D5

D4

D3

D2

D1

D0

Memria PROM
PROM (Programmable Read-Only Memory);
Permite que o usurio grave os dados, porem uma nica vez;
Aps a programao, a memria PROM transforma-se numa ROM;
O processo de gravao consiste em:
Aplicar o nvel de tenso especificado pelo fabricante;
Enderear cada localidade;
Gravar os dados: destruir pequenas ligaes semicondutoras existentes internamente
na localidade;
Existem sistemas apropriados (kits ou placas) para realizar a gravao de cada tipo de chip;
no voltil;
Acesso aleatrio;
Apenas leitura;
Memrias EPROM
EPROM (Erasable Programmable Read-Only Memory);
ROM programvel e apagvel;
Conhecidas tambm por UVPROM (Ultraviolet PROM);
Apagadas normalmente com um banho de luz ultravioleta;

Apaga todos os dados simultaneamente;


Expe luz ultravioleta durante 15 a 20 minutos;
Existem sistemas apagadores de EPROM formados por uma caixa vedada, com lmpada
ultravioleta e um sistema de cronometragem programada;
Existem disponveis, comercialmente, vrios tipos de EPROMs com diversas capacidades de
armazenamento;
Exemplo de uma EPROM de 2Kx8:
Programao:
Aplica a tenso especificada pelo
fabricante em Vpp;
Aplica nvel 0 no terminal PGM
para ativar a programao;
Para cada endereo:
Grava a palavra de dados;
Existem dispositivos apropriados
para realizar o processo de
gravao conforme o tipo de
EPROM;

Memria EEPROM
EEPROM ou E2PROM (Eletrically
Erasable Programmable Read-Only
Memory);
Permitem que os dados sejam
apagados eletricamente;
Pode ser feito por localidade;
Bloco de uma E2PROM de 8Kx8:
Possui 13 variveis de endereamento ( 213 = 8192 = 8K );
Devido a possibilidade de escrita e leitura pelos mesmos
terminais, o barramento de dados rebe a terminologia de I/O
(Input/Output);
Escrita de uma palavra de dados:
Aplica uma palavra uma palavra nos terminais de dados;
Desabilita a sada, OE em nvel 1;
Habilita a escrita, WE em nvel 0;
Classificao:
Apesar de permitir escrita e leitura de dados, faz parte da
famlia de memrias apenas de leitura (ROM);
No voltil;
Acesso aleatrio;
Bibliografia:
IDOETA, Ivan V.; CAPUANO, Francisco G. Elementos de eletrnica digital. 40.ed. So
Paulo: rica, 2008.

Você também pode gostar